BROOKLYN, June 9, 2011: If seeing the NASCAR Nationwide Series Alliance Truck Parts 250 and post-race concert featuring Emerson Drive and Jacob Lyda weren’t enough to fill your plate on Saturday, June 18 at Michigan International Speedway, try adding Sprint Cup Series qualifying to the mix.

That’s exactly what will take place at MIS on June 18 with qualifying for both the NASCAR Sprint Cup and Nationwide Series taking place that day, as well as the Nationwide Series Alliance Truck Parts 250 at 3:30 p.m., followed by the post-race concert. It will be one of the most exciting Saturday’s the Irish Hills track has ever offered for its race fans.

“Moving Sprint Cup qualifying to Saturday, June 18, really makes the day exciting with the Nationwide race and concert also happening that day,” MIS President Roger Curtis said. “With a $40 adult ticket and kids 12 and under free Saturdays, fans truly are receiving an unbelievable value for a Saturday ticket. It’s well worth the price of admission.”

A rundown of the on-track activity for Saturday is listed below:

11:10 a.m. – NASCAR Nationwide Series Qualifying

1:10 p.m. – NASCAR Sprint Cup Series Qualifying

3:30 p.m. – Alliance Truck Parts 250 Nationwide Series Race

And the first-ever MIS Kids Club membership event will be held on Saturday, when NASCAR driver Jason Leffler takes part in a Q&A session with all the kids. That will take place at 10:15 a.m. in the MIS Cares Kids Zone.

The Saturday festivities will wrap up with a free evening concert for the fans. Approximately 30 minutes following the completion of the Alliance Truck Parts 250 NASCAR Nationwide race, fans will be treated to a concert featuring Emerson Drive. Emerging country music singer-songwriter Jacob Lyda will perform the opening act. The concert will be held at the Jagermeister Stage in the New Holland Fan Plaza.

Gates open to the public at 10 a.m. on Saturday. Throughout the day, fans will be able to roam the New Holland Fan Plaza to check out all the fun and interactive displays, including a revamped MIS Cares Kids Zone.

Reserved seats for Saturday are available and start as low as $40. Admission for kids ages 13-17 are half price and, as always, children 12 & under are free.
